CVE-2019-10719
Last modified
CVE-2019-10719 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. BlogEngine.NET 3.3.7.0 and earlier allows Directory Traversal and Remote Code Execution because file creation is mishandled, related to /api/upload and BlogEngine.NET/AppCode/Api/UploadController.cs. NOTE: this issue ex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2019-6714.. EPSS estimates a 7.60%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
